WebOct 6, 2024 · The Solar Reflectance Index (SRI) is a numerical expression of a constructed surface’s ability to reflect solar heat. SRI values are derived from a calculation in ASTM E1980 which uses a roof’s solar reflectance, thermal emittance and medium wind coefficient to generate a unit-less value from 0 to 100. Solar reflectance or reflectivity is the ability of a material to reflect solar energy from its surface into the atmosphere. Emissivity is a material’s ability to release absorbed energy. SRI is defined to be zero for a clean black roof (with a solar reflectance of 0.05 and a thermal emittance of 0.90) and 100 for a clean white roof (with a solar reflectance of 0.80 and a thermal emittance of 0.90) (Akbari and Levinson, 2008).
